Volta Regional Football Association secretariat is currently undergoing renovation following months of closure due to the outbreak of the coronavirus pandemic.
The facility was closed to staff and the general public due to the Government’s directive on social gathering aimed at curbing the spread of the COVID-19 virus.

Works currently ongoing on the secretariat is part of plans by the newly elected chairman, Daniel Agbogah in improving the corporate image of the Volta RFA as well as maintain the structure from adverse weather conditions.
According to information from the communications department of the Volta RFA, the ongoing facelift is expected to be completed next week.
Football activities across the nation have been halted due to the coronavirus pandemic but discussions are ongoing for a possible return.
